There are three main ways to file taxes: Fill out IRS Form 1040 by hand and mail it (not recommended), File taxes online ...The current minimum wage in Connecticut is $13 per hour. The CT Paid Leave Authority notes that 40 times the minimum wage is currently equal to $520. If a person earns minimum wage and applies to receive leave benefits, they will receive 95 percent of $520, or $494 weekly. Taxpayers who earned less than $60,000 in 2023 may qualify for EITC. and adjusted gross income (AGI) must each be less than: If filing Single, Head of Household or Widowed:The new tax rate for NJ FLI is .28%. As of January 1, 2021, workers contribute 0.28% of the first $138,200 earned during the calendar year. That means workers who do not earn $138,200 in a calendar year continue to have deductions taken out year round. If your tax return misses the April filing deadline, the IRS could hit you with a late-filing penalty of as much as 5% ...The average flip tax in NYC represents 1% to 3% of the purchase price. The amount varies by building, and in rare instances, you may also encounter a condo which charges a flip tax in New York City. The amount is not set in stone; each building has its regulations and specifications. New Jersey Family Leave Insurance (FLI) is a partial wage-replacement program. It does not guarantee employer-approved time off or job protection. However, your job may be protected under the federal Family and Medical Leave Act (FMLA) or the New Jersey Family Leave Act (NJFLA) , which require covered employers to provide their employees with ...
